Ryzen 9 4900H Details

As of March 2026, the AMD Ryzen 9 4900H remains a notable mobile processor, originally launched in March 2020 as part of the Zen 2 (Renoir) lineup. Despite its age, it continues to hold its own in the mobile segment, offering strong multi-threaded performance thanks to its 8-core, 16-thread design enabled by Simultaneous Multithreading. The processor operates at a base frequency of 3.3 GHz, with a boost frequency reaching up to 4.4 GHz, making it suitable for demanding workloads in laptops and portable workstations.

Built on a 7 nm process at TSMC, the Ryzen 9 4900H features a 9.8 billion transistor die and a 156 mm² footprint, delivering high efficiency for its time. It supports dual-channel DDR4-2933 memory with a maximum capacity of 128 GB and offers a max memory bandwidth of 45.8 GB/s. The chip is packaged in an FC-BGA1440 socket and has a TDP of 54 W, which balances performance and thermal management in thin-and-light systems.

The processor integrates Radeon Graphics with 512 shader cores, capable of a maximum frequency of 1.2 GHz, supporting up to three displays. It includes a range of modern features such as AVX, AVX2, AES-NI, and AMD-V virtualization, enhancing performance in multimedia, encryption, and virtualization tasks. The integrated GPU is not the primary focus for high-end gaming, but it suffices for light graphics and productivity applications.
